PHP安全漏洞曝光:如何防止错误密码登录账号?,最近,一些网站出现了一些严重的安全漏洞,允许攻击者通过暴力破解密码的方式入侵用户账号。其中,PHP网站的登录系统因为处理密码错误次数不当而暴露了严重的问题。本文将介绍如何使用PHP来防止错误密码登录账号的方法,并通过具体的代码示例展示实现过程。,安全漏洞分析,PHP是一种流行的服务器端脚本语言,用于开发动态网站和应用程序。然而,由于开发者未经充分考虑安全性可能导致潜在的漏洞。其中一个常见的漏洞就是在登录系统中,未对错误密码登录进行有效的限制,导致攻击者可以尝试大量的密码组合来尝试破解账号。,防范措施,为了防止错误密码登录账号,我们可以采取以下几种措施:,具体代码示例,下面我们将通过一个简单的PHP示例来演示如何防止错误密码登录账号。,在上面的示例中,我们定义了三个函数:,checkPassword
:用来验证用户输入的密码是否正确;,checkAttempts
:用来检查错误登录次数,限制错误次数达到上限时锁定账号;,loginUser
:用来处理用户的登录请求,首先检查错误次数,然后再验证密码的正确性。,通过以上代码示例,我们可以有效防止错误密码登录账号的安全漏洞,提高网站的安全性。,结语,在PHP开发中,安全性是至关重要的一环。开发者需要不断学习和改进自己的代码,及时发现并修复潜在的安全漏洞。通过合理的安全措施和代码实践,我们可以有效保护用户账号的安全,为用户提供更好的服务体验。希望本文能帮助您更好地了解如何防止错误密码登录账号的方法,并在您的开发实践中得到应用。,